Free HyperV Performance Monitor Tool

Free HyperV Performance Monitoring Tool

Free HyperV Performance Monitor - Features

ManageEngine HyperV Performance Monitor tool helps an administrator to monitor important attributes of a physical machine running in the Microsoft Windows 2008 R2 using WMI. This tool fetches important information like CPU usage, Memory usage, Disk details and Network parameters from the Windows 2008 R2 hardware.

ManageEngine HyperV Performance Monitoring Free tool helps an administrator to view the following HyperV Performance parameters.

  1. CPU Utilization
  2. Memory Utilization
  3. Disk Read Rate / Disk Write Rate
  4. Network Rx / Tx

CPU Utilization

CPU Utilization is the current percentage of the total clock cycles being consumed by the virtual system. If a processor of a single VM shows 100% utilization, and the machine has totally 2 physical processors, then we can expect the total CPU load percentage to be around 50%.

Memory Utilization

Memory Utilization is provided as a percentage of memory used to the total memory available in bytes.

Disk Read Rate

This parameter provides the number of bytes read from the disk between the previous refresh operation and the current refresh operation. This parameter will be shown in bytes/KB/MB/GB per second.

Disk Write Rate

This parameter provides the number of bytes written to the disk between the previous refresh operation and the current refresh operation. This parameter will be shown in bytes/KB/MB/GB per second.

Network Rx

Average rate at which data was received during the interval between the previous refresh cycle and the current refresh cycle. This represents the rate at which data is received across each physical NIC instance on the host. This parameter is shown in kbps ( Kilo bits per second).

Network Tx

Average rate at which data was transmitted during the interval. The rate at which data is transmitted across each physical NIC instance on the host. This parameter is shown in kbps ( Kilo bits per second).

List of attributes monitored in a Virtual Machine

The list of parameters monitored by this application for each VM powered on is almost the same as that of the Physical machine.

  1. CPU Utilization
  2. Memory Utilization
  3. Network Rx / Tx

CPU Utilization

This is the host's view of the CPU usage and not the guest operating system's view. It is the average CPU utilization over all available virtual CPUs in the virtual machine. For example, if a virtual machine with one virtual CPU is running on a host that has 2 physical CPUs and the CPU Usage is in the VM is 80%, then only one of the physical CPU is getting the CPU cycles.

Memory Utilization

Percentage of memory currently in use for the VM. This active memory given as a percentage of the total memory.

Network Rx

Average rate at which data was received during the interval between the earlier refresh cycle and the current refresh cycle. This parameter is shown in kbps ( Kilo bits per second).

Network Tx

Average rate at which data was transmitted during the interval. This represents the bandwidth of the network.

This provides the rate at which data is transmitted across each physical NIC between the earlier refresh cycle and the current refresh cycle. This parameter is shown in kbps ( Kilo bits per second).